logo

Output f28c4129f3c728a28c10d4016ab19b6cf12e013638c586f476ec092a66932d64:31

value
53765039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 709a75a12826efede8c634285917b7de1e608bf0 OP_EQUAL
address
3BxQe4ZohDmQpYLyN4UhCgZH4yrXz7sSM7
transaction
f28c4129f3c728a28c10d4016ab19b6cf12e013638c586f476ec092a66932d64